# §14111. Reports of selection boards: transmittal to President

- (a) **Transmittal to President.—** The [Secretary concerned](/usc/10/101.md?p=a-9), after final review of the report of a selection board under [section 14110 of this title](/usc/10/14110.md), shall submit the report with the [Secretary](/usc/10/12521.md?p=4)’s recommendations, to the [Secretary](/usc/10/12521.md?p=4) of Defense for transmittal by the [Secretary](/usc/10/12521.md?p=4) to the President for approval or disapproval. If the authority of the President to approve or disapprove the report of a promotion board is delegated to the [Secretary](/usc/10/12521.md?p=4) of Defense, that authority may not be redelegated except to an official in the Office of the [Secretary](/usc/10/12521.md?p=4) of Defense.
- (b) **Removal of Name From Board Report.—**
  - (1) Except as provided in [paragraph (2)](#b-2), the name of an [officer](/usc/10/101.md?p=b-1) recommended for promotion by a selection board may be removed from the report of the selection board only by the President.
  - (2) In the case of an [officer](/usc/10/101.md?p=b-1) recommended by a selection board for promotion to a [grade](/usc/10/101.md?p=b-7) below brigadier general or rear admiral (lower half), the name of the [officer](/usc/10/101.md?p=b-1) may also be removed from the report of the selection board by the [Secretary](/usc/10/12521.md?p=4) of Defense or the Deputy [Secretary](/usc/10/12521.md?p=4) of Defense.
  - (3) The [Secretary](/usc/10/12521.md?p=4) of Defense shall notify the [congressional defense committees](/usc/10/101.md?p=a-16) of the removal of the name of an [officer](/usc/10/101.md?p=b-1) from the report of a selection board by the President or the [Secretary](/usc/10/12521.md?p=4) or Deputy [Secretary](/usc/10/12521.md?p=4) of Defense under [paragraph (1)](#b-1) or [paragraph (2)](#b-2), respectively, for any reason other than misconduct—
    - (A) not later than 30 days after the name of an [officer](/usc/10/101.md?p=b-1) is removed; and
    - (B) prior to submission to the Senate of a promotion list with respect to such report pursuant to [section 12203 of this title](/usc/10/12203.md).
- (c) **Recommendations for Removal of Selected Officers From Report.—** If the [Secretary](/usc/10/12521.md?p=4) of a military [department](/usc/10/12521.md?p=5) or the [Secretary](/usc/10/12521.md?p=4) of Defense makes a recommendation under this section that the name of an [officer](/usc/10/101.md?p=b-1) be removed from the report of a promotion board and the recommendation is accompanied by information that was not presented to that promotion board, that information shall be made available to that [officer](/usc/10/101.md?p=b-1). The [officer](/usc/10/101.md?p=b-1) shall then be afforded a reasonable opportunity to submit comments on that information to the officials making the recommendation and the officials reviewing the recommendation. If an eligible [officer](/usc/10/101.md?p=b-1) cannot be given access to such information because of its classification status, the [officer](/usc/10/101.md?p=b-1) shall, to the maximum extent practicable, be provided with an appropriate summary of the information.

## Source credit

(Added Pub. L. 103–337, div. A, title XVI, § 1611, Oct. 5, 1994, 108 Stat. 2929; amended Pub. L. 109–364, div. A, title V, § 513(b), Oct. 17, 2006, 120 Stat. 2185; Pub. L. 119–60, div. A, title V, § 503(b), Dec. 18, 2025, 139 Stat. 855.)

### Prior Provisions

Provisions similar to those in subsecs. (a) and (b) of this section were contained in section 5898(b) and (c) of this title, prior to repeal by Pub. L. 103–337, § 1629(b)(2).

### Amendments

2025—Subsec. (b)(3). Pub. L. 119–60 added par. (3).

2006—Subsec. (b). Pub. L. 109–364 designated existing provisions as par. (1), substituted “Except as provided in paragraph (2), the” for “The”, and added par. (2).
